North Dakota currently protects the murder of preborn children up to 20 weeks, at which point it becomes illegal except to protect the life of the mother. North Dakota has a trigger law which banned abortion for abortionists from conception with exceptions for rape, incest and life of the mother once Roe was overturned. That law (N.D. Code § 12.1-31-12) is currently held up in State court.
